The role of acute hypercapnia on mortality and short-term physiology in patients mechanically ventilated for ARDS: a systematic review and meta-analysis.
Segolène GendreauGuillaume GeriTai PhamAntoine Vieillard-BaronArmand Mekontso DessapPublished in: Intensive care medicine (2022)
Clinical effects of hypercapnia are conflicting depending on its mechanism. Permissive hypercapnia was associated with improved mortality contrary to imposed hypercapnia under PV, suggesting a major role of PV strategy on the outcome.
